The Golden townhome you've been waiting for, nestled in a location perfect for every Colorado adventurer's dreams! Enjoy views of downtown Golden, the foothills, and iconic mountains like South Table Mountain, Mt Zion (Lookout Mountain), and Mt Galbraith. Watch the sunrise over South Table Mountain with a cup of joe, or gaze at the moon and stars over the Golden Valley with a nightcap. Inside, the open floor plan showcases hardwood floors and a beautifully updated kitchen with espresso soft-close cabinets, granite countertops, under-cabinet lighting, and stainless-steel appliances. Natural light floods the main level, encompassing a dining room, half-bath, and living room with a cozy gas fireplace. Step out onto the deck for seamless indoor/outdoor living in the foothills of the Rocky Mountains. Upstairs, the primary bedroom boasts vaulted ceilings and an updated en-suite bathroom with custom-designed closet space. The secondary bedroom also features lofty ceilings and its own full bathroom. The plush carpet runners on the stairs add a comforting way for your pups to move around the home. Other home bonuses besides being meticulously maintained include an Ecobee smart thermostat, a new Pella patio door, new window coverings, kitchen hookups for both gas and electric, and recently serviced fireplace and garage door. The two-car garage provides plenty of storage and leads into the mud and laundry room for added convenience. With trails at your doorstep, enjoy walking, riding, running, or hiking to your heart's content. This Golden gem offers the perfect blend of outdoor adventure and modern comfort!

As a licensed real estate brokerage, Estately has access to the same database professional Realtors use: the Multiple Listing Service (or MLS). That means we can display all the properties listed by other member brokerages of the local Association of Realtors—unless the seller has requested that the listing not be published or marketed online.
The MLS is widely considered to be the most authoritative, up-to-date, accurate, and complete source of real estate for-sale in the USA.
Estately updates this data as quickly as possible and shares as much information with our users as allowed by local rules. Estately can also email you updates when new homes come on the market that match your search, change price, or go under contract.

Walk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Walk Score is the most well-known measure of walkability for any address. It is based on the distance to a variety of nearby services and pedestrian friendliness. Walk Scores range from 0 (Car-Dependent) to 100 (Walker’s Paradise).
Bike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).
Transit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Transit Score measures a location's access to public transit. It is based on nearby transit routes frequency, type of route (bus, rail, etc.), and distance to the nearest stop on the route. Transit Scores range from 0 (Minimal Transit) to 100 (Rider’s Paradise).
